Gross yield is weekly rent × 52 ÷ price. Net yield subtracts operating expenses. Cashflow then subtracts interest-only interest on price × LVR. Tax, vacancies, and principal repayments are not included.

Existing Leaseback – Income Now, Lifestyle Later
The property is currently operating as a display home with an existing leaseback arrangement, providing the purchaser with immediate rental income from settlement.
The current display-home leaseback may be approaching its conclusion, with the final timing subject to the requirements of the existing tenant and the terms of the lease.
This creates an exciting opportunity for a range of buyers.
Investors can benefit from the existing leaseback income while it continues, while future owner-occupiers have the opportunity to secure this outstanding home now, receive rental income in the meantime and potentially move in once the display-home lease concludes.
*Current leaseback income: approximately $67,500 per annum – equivalent to approximately $1,298 per week.
